Nelson Building Building Details
Description:
Construction on the Health Center began in August 1939, but took until the spring of 1940 to finish due to a labor shortage in the Works Progress Administration (W.P.A). When finished, the building was a one-story structure with a basement measuring 60 feet long and 40 feet wide. T. L. Hanson, head of the architecture department, and Paul Jones, Fargo architect and former NDAC faculty member, drew up the plans. The total cost for the building was $25,000 with the money coming from a $1 student contribution each term to the health fund and money coming from the W.P.A.
